HoYoverse has revealed the release date for the next major Genshin Impact update, and it's set to bring a new Archon Quest, new characters, and more early next month.
Following on from last month's Version Luna II, the aptly-named Genshin Impact Version Luna III, otherwise known as "A Nocturne of the Far North", will see the region of Nod-Krai preparing for its Moon-Prayer Night festival.
During the course of said event, you'll meet with some unexpected guests and team up with some old allies to investigate the appearance of strange new phantoms that are threatening to tear Nod-Krai's borders asunder.
As usual, it wouldn't be a Genshin Impact update without new characters to play as, and so you can expect two in Version Luna III.
The first is Durin, a 5-star Pyro sword user who can either play the role of a support or a damage dealer. As a support, he can lower the elemental resistance of enemies and deal AoE damage, while as a damage dealer, he's a single-target monster.
